Title: Wild Nights with Emily
Rating: PG-13
Directed by: Madeleine Olnek
Written by: Madeleine Olnek
Starring: Molly Shannon, Amy Seimetz, Susan Ziegler, and Brett Gelman
Release Date: 3/11/2018
Running Time: 84 minutes

Official Site
IMDb

What did you think of this film?
In the mid-19th century, Emily Dickinson is writing prolifically, baking gingerbread, and enjoying a passionate, lifelong romantic relationship with another woman, her friend and sister-in-law Susan…yes this is the iconic American poet, popularly thought to have been a recluse. Beloved comic Molly Shannon leads in this humorous yet bold reappraisal of Dickinson, informed by her private letters. While seeking publication of some of the 1,775 poems written during her lifetime, Emily (Shannon) finds herself facing a troupe of male literary gatekeepers too confused by her genius to take her work seriously. Instead her work attracts the attention of an ambitious woman editor, who also sees Emily as a convenient cover for her own role in buttoned-up Amherst’s most bizarre love triangle.

Title: Pet Sematary
Rating: R
Directed by: Kevin Kölsch and Dennis Widmyer
Written by: Matt Greenberg and Jeff Buhler
Based on the novel by: Stephen King
Starring: Jason Clarke, Amy Seimetz, Jeté Laurence, Hugo Lavoie, Lucas Lavoie, and John Lithgow
Release Date: 4/5/2019
Running Time: 101 minutes

Official Site
IMDb

What did you think of this film?
Pet Sematary follows Dr. Louis Creed (Jason Clarke), who, after relocating with his wife Rachel (Amy Seimetz) and their two young children from Boston to rural Maine, discovers a mysterious burial ground hidden deep in the woods near the family’s new home. When tragedy strikes, Louis turns to his unusual neighbor, Jud Crandall (John Lithgow), setting off a perilous chain reaction that unleashes an unfathomable evil with horrific consequences.


Are There Any Extras During The Credits? No

Are There Any Extras After The Credits? No
